#CB1FFF Color
#CB1FFF is rgb(203, 31, 255) in RGB, hsl(286, 100%, 56%) in HSL, and about cmyk(20%, 88%, 0%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Vivid Orchid (#CC00FF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.8.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CB1FFF Channel Values
How #CB1FFF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 203 · G 31 · B 255 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 286° · S 100% · L 56%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 286° · S 88%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 20% · M 88% · Y 0%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.05:1 vs white · 5.18: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#CB1FFF background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#CB1FFF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CB1FFF?
#CB1FFF is a mid-tone purple — rgb(203, 31, 255) in RGB and hsl(286, 100%, 56%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Vivid Orchid (#CC00FF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.8.
What is the RGB value of #CB1FFF?
#CB1FFF is rgb(203, 31, 255) — red 203, green 31, and blue 255 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CB1FFF?
#CB1FFF converts to approximately cmyk(20%, 88%, 0%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CB1FFF be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CB1FFF scores 4.05:1 against white and 5.18: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CB1FFF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CB1FFF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kviolet (#9400D3) at a CIE76 distance of 17.65, which is visibly different.
